Telford Use Profile

Why Telford Businesses Hire Large Van

A large van — LWB, high-roof, roughly 11 to 15 cubic metres and around 1,000 to 1,300 kg payload on a standard category B licence — is the workhorse for builders, fit-out contractors, removals and volume movement. Across Telford's business parks and the continuous M54-corridor industrial work, it carries the bulky loads a medium van cannot while staying inside car-licence weight limits.

If you need more cube for light, bulky goods, a Luton box body carries more volume. If your daily load is smaller and you value city manoeuvrability, a medium van is easier to place. The large van sits between the two on capacity.

Large Van Hire in Telford — Common Questions

A typical LWB high-roof large van offers roughly 11 to 15 cubic metres and around 1,000 to 1,300 kg of payload, on a standard category B licence. Exact figures vary by model, so give UVH your heaviest and bulkiest loads and a supplier is introduced with vehicles that match.

For heavy loads within car-licence limits, the large van suits. For maximum light, bulky volume — furniture, packed goods, event kit — a Luton box body carries more cube. State whether weight or volume is your constraint when you enquire so the introduced supplier offers the right body.
